Professionally

Bill has been in fulltime Christian ministry for over 15 years, and currently serves as the Executive Director of Catalyst (www.Catalystweb.org) - a nonprofit organization in Lake County, IL that helps churches work together to transform the community. Previously, Bill served on the pastoral staff at Willow Creek Community Church in S. Barrington, IL. (www.willowcreek.org)

Bill has graduate degrees in business, and theology, and conducts leadership development training across the country. He is invited to speak at group conferences and retreats. He has served as pastor in St. Charles, IL (Christ Community Church), Fresno, CA (Fresno Evangeliscal Free Church), and Willow Creek in S. Barrington, IL. He has been involved in Couples Ministry, Evangelism Training, Equipping Ministry, Men's Ministry, Singles Ministry, and Leadership Development.

Prior to entering Pastoral Ministry, Bill worked as a software engineer in both the US Air Force and American Express.
